Palette를 통해 요소들을 드래그&드롭 할 수 있고
이 요소들에 각각 Property를 줘서 여러가지 CSS, JS와 비슷한 효과를 줄 수 있다.
[ InputBox ] Property
---------------------------------------------------------------------------
1. placeholder - 기존의 placeholder와 비슷한 효과를 준다
2. initValue - 박스에 기본값을 부여한다.
3. displayFormat - 박스의 값에 형식을 부여한다.
예시)dateType이 number일 경우 #,###.#0 으로 적용하면 3자리수 마다 ,가 찍히며 소수점 2자리까지 표현된다.
※ 이 기능은 박스에 focus가 없는 경우에만 적용되며 박스 클릭 시 포맷이 다시 돌아온다.
focus에 관계없이 적용하려면 : applyFormat 속성값을 all 로 준다.
4. id , class - id 과 class 를 부여한다.
id를 등록하면 해당 요소가 스크립트에서 전역변수로 선언된다.
( doucment.getElementById 와 같은 효과 )
예시) id.setValue( 값 ) = 값이 부여되는 스크립트
※ initValue 와 setValue를 같이 쓰면 setValue 값이 최종으로 적용된다.
---------------------------------------------------------------------------
[ Spinner ] => 버튼을 이용해 필드 값 증감 표현
---------------------------------------------------------------------------
[ Secret ] => input type = "password"와 유사한 인터페이스
---------------------------------------------------------------------------
[ SearchBox ] => InputBox와 유사하지만 x아이콘이 제공되 클릭 시 입력값 지움
---------------------------------------------------------------------------
[ InputCalendar ] => Calendar 컴포넌트 + Input 컴포넌트 복합
---------------------------------------------------------------------------
[ TextBox ] => 긴 문장에 사용
---------------------------------------------------------------------------
[ Span ] =>짧은 글자나 변경되는 값에 사용
---------------------------------------------------------------------------
[ Image] =>이미지 표현
---------------------------------------------------------------------------
[ Checkbox] =>체크박스
---------------------------------------------------------------------------
[ MultiSelect ] => Ctrl 키로 여러 항목 선택 가능
---------------------------------------------------------------------------
[ SelectBox] => select tag 기능
---------------------------------------------------------------------------
'개발자로 업그레이드 되자 > WebSquare' 카테고리의 다른 글
WebSquare (3) GridView & table (0) | 2022.04.03 |
---|---|
WebSquare (1) 기본세팅 (0) | 2022.04.02 |